First flood of summer visitors welcomed

shutterstock.com

MALAGA airport is welcoming the first avalanche of visitors expected this summer coinciding with the start of July.
An estimated 700,000 passengers on almost 4,000 flights are due to arrive this week, between Saturday June 27 and July 6, Aena airport operators have announced, with the busiest days expected to be both Saturdays (June 27 and July 4).
On Saturday just gone, 391 flights were due in or out with 66,752 seats available, while on July 4 383 are planned, providing 64,918 seats.
